    Someone had mentioned this place as having a dog friendly patio, so we stopped here for lunch after…read morea hike at Lost Creek Falls. The outdoor patio has a (distant) view of Lake Superior. While the patio is dog-friendly, you have to go inside to the bar to order your drinks and food and dogs aren't allowed in there. So, if you're traveling solo with your dog, be aware of this. I just left the car locked and running while I went in to order, put my placard down on a table outside, then went and grabbed the pup from the car. The Caesar Salad with chicken was lovely and had nice, crisp greens - not just the light colored watery lettuce, this had the medium and dark green goodness too. Still a little bland tasting, but it is a nice size and I ate the whole thing. The chicken on top of it was warm and freshly cooked, and absolutely delicious. I shared a piece of chicken and some lettuce with my pup and he likewise approved. It was a warm sunny day, so I ordered a Kentucky Mule to go along with my salad. Staff was a little busy with tables inside (lots of children at one table) so they forgot about my drink sitting on the bar. It came out just after my salad, so I just decided to make it my dessert instead of my appetizer :) Friendly staff and good food. If you're out this way, why not stop in and enjoy for yourself?

    Visited Deepwater Grill at about 7:30 on a Friday evening. We waited about 5 minutes to be seated,…read morebut then waited a good 15 minutes before our server arrived to take drink orders. We came specifically for the Friday night Fish Fry, which comes with one side, and they were out of two of them (our first and second choices, unfortunately). I ended up ordering Beer Battered Fish with Rice Pilaf, and the other two at the table ordered Deep Fried Fish with Waffle Fries. It was 8:17 before our order came out - a full 45 minutes after we arrived. The Rice Pilaf was barely warm and flavorless. I only ate one bite of it (1/10) but the fish was excellent (9/10). The fish portion was large - I could only eat half, and took the other half of the fish to go. I left the rice. I asked about dessert to go, and neither of the cheesecakes on the menu were available, but the server said they had some chocolate peanut butter cheesecake, which wasn't listed anywhere. I got that and had a few bites before putting it in the fridge - it was ok, but nothing special (5/10). I'm not sure I'll even finish it, and that's saying something because cheesecake is my favorite dessert. Ambiance was dark and kind of dingy. Things needed to be dusted and wiped down. It felt like there was a sticky layer of grease on them (chairs, columns, table edges, etc.). Would probably go back and give them another shot, but would likely try a weekday when it's not so busy and all menu items are available. Overall 6/10
